Catherine McClung for Lenox. "Winter greetings". Large serving dish.

About the Item

Catherine McClung for Lenox. "Winter greetings". Large serving dish in glazed stoneware decorated with mistletoe and birds. Approx. 2000. Measures: 47 x 30 x 5 cm. In excellent condition. Stamped.
